Jamison Museum Association Inc. (EIN: 39-1363989), also known as Friends of the Mining & Rollo Jamison Museums, has filed an IRS Form 990 since fiscal year 2019. In its fiscal year 2024 IRS Form 990 filing, Jamison Museum Association Inc., a 501(c)(3) charitable organization, reported compensation for 0 out of 0 total employees.

Mission Statement

THE MISSION OF THE MINING & ROLLO JAMISON MUSEUMS IS TO CONTINUE IN THE PURSUIT OF EXCELLENCE IN THE AREAS OF REGIONAL AND MINING HISTORY. TO ACHIEVE THAT PURPOSE, THE MUSEUMS ARE COMMISSIONED TO BE A CUSTODIAN OF THE PAST; TO INTERPRET THE RICH LEAD AND ZINC MINING HERITAGE OF THE REGION; AS WELL AS TO PRESERVE, INTERPRET, AND DISPLAY THE ARTIFACTS THAT DEFINE SOUTHWEST WISCONSIN.
